Job Description
Commercial kitchen equipment technician repairing cooking, refrigeration, ware-washing, and HVAC systems for Smart Care. Providing onsite customer service, diagnostics, installations, and emergency support.
Responsibilities:
- Partner with restaurant and hospitality managers to offer comprehensive service solutions for commercial cooking, refrigeration, ware-washing, and specialty food service equipment
- Troubleshoot, diagnose, and repair commercial kitchen equipment
- Demonstrate mechanical aptitude, troubleshoot issues, and read diagrams and schematics
- Communicate with manufacturers for diagnosis and parts identification
- Consult the Technical Assistance Group for onsite technical support
- Install customer-ordered parts promptly and professionally according to company policy
- Promote and recommend other Smart Care services when needed
- Produce accurate work orders, time reports, receipts, and truck stock inventories
- Follow safe work practices and accident prevention procedures
- Maintain an orderly service vehicle and accurate parts and tool inventory
- Maintain productivity levels according to company standards
Requirements:
- High School diploma or equivalent
- 1 year of technical experience with refrigeration, appliance repair, kitchen equipment, HVAC, or relevant military service
- Valid driver’s license and acceptable motor vehicle record
- Willingness and ability to participate in the emergency on-call rotation, including nights and weekends
- Availability for occasional overnight travel as assigned
- Immigration sponsorship is not provided for this role
- Ability to frequently kneel, bend, squat, push, pull, and reach
- Ability to occasionally lift and carry up to 70 pounds
- Ability to work with moving mechanical parts, pressurized steam equipment, open flames, heated surfaces, liquids, and electrical-shock risks in damp, humid, or freezing conditions
- Ability to work on ladders, roofs, and other high places
- Preferred: relevant technical training, licenses, and/or certifications such as EPA or CFESA
- Preferred: commercial refrigeration and/or commercial cooking equipment repair experience
- Self-motivated, with the proven ability to prioritize and work independently with minimal direct supervision
